OCR.ai — Privacy-First Client-Side OCR
Extract text from images directly in your browser without sending your files to a remote server.
OCR.ai is a browser-based Optical Character Recognition (OCR) application built with Tesseract.js, designed with privacy, simplicity, and usability in mind.
🔐 Privacy-First OCR
One of the main goals of OCR.ai is to keep image processing on the user's device.
Instead of uploading an image to a cloud OCR service, the application processes the image directly within the browser.
This approach provides a more privacy-conscious workflow for users working with documents, screenshots, images, and other potentially sensitive content.

🌍 Multi-Language OCR
OCR.ai supports more than 25 languages, making it useful for multilingual text extraction and document processing.
Supported languages include English, Sinhala, Arabic, Chinese, Japanese, Korean, Spanish, French, German, and other widely used languages.
